Output 73fc910c167c770ad7b79f4c633a29ae068aabdb98eaaa0de460c1d8698b2caa:18

value
469426
script pubkey
OP_0 OP_PUSHBYTES_20 93d80b6a2e52606f63e5da57fb3e7563b83bf79b
address
bc1qj0vqk63w2fsx7cl9mftlk0n4vwurhaumx7ks3a
transaction
73fc910c167c770ad7b79f4c633a29ae068aabdb98eaaa0de460c1d8698b2caa
confirmations
149522
spent
true